About the Surname Pizzi

The surname Pizzi is an Italian surname that has an interesting history and can be found in various countries around the world. The name Pizzi is derived from the Italian word "pizzo," which means lace or fringe. It is believed that the surname originated as a nickname for someone who made or wore lace or fringe clothing. Over time, the name became hereditary and passed down through generations.

Italian Origin

In Italy, the surname Pizzi is most common, with a total incidence of 11,746. It is believed that the name originated in the northern regions of Italy, particularly in Lombardy and Emilia-Romagna. The Pizzi family may have been involved in the lace-making industry or had connections to the textile trade. Today, there are still many people in Italy with the surname Pizzi, and they can be found in various regions of the country.

United States

The surname Pizzi has also made its way to the United States, with an incidence of 2,124. Italian immigrants brought the name with them when they came to America in search of a better life. The Pizzi family may have settled in cities with large Italian populations, such as New York, Chicago, or Boston. Today, there are many Americans with Italian heritage who carry the surname Pizzi.

Other Countries

Aside from Italy and the United States, the surname Pizzi can also be found in Brazil (incidence of 1,924), Argentina (incidence of 1,672), Australia (incidence of 253), and Canada (incidence of 219), among others. The Pizzi family may have spread to these countries for various reasons, such as work opportunities, marriage, or a desire for a new start.
